How to Choose an E-Bike – 3 Must-See Options



Electric bikes – or E-Bikes – are a recent revamp of the early electric bike versions and a build-out of conventional foot-and-pedal bicycles, seemingly taking the world by storm. While a majority of us are still wrapping our heads around the idea of electric biking, it’s already become a mainstay among numerous biking enthusiasts. And so, for you, it could be in your resolutions to give it a try and get a taste of how this unconventional invention has in store. However, choosing the right type that fits your taste isn’t a piece of cake, and so it helps to be well familiar with the basics.

Choosing an E-Bike should be a well-informed decision to get the best out of this growing market. That way, it’s easy to walk away with one that fits your taste or provides you with utmost functionality. You need to consider the battery life and see how far it keeps you hammering the tracks, tire thickness for swift movement across every road, and whether it provides an auto pedal-assist for effortless cycling. Moreover, climbing mountains’ top speed and resilience should be on your checklist as you earmark an ideal E-Bike.

1. Paselec Electric Mountain Bike

Key features

  • Bike type: Mountain bike
  • Brand: Paselec
  • Wheel size: 27.5 inches
  • Suspension type: Dual
  • No. of speeds: Eight
  • Weight: 27 KG
  • Age range: Adult

This E-Bike is a match made in heaven for mountain-track bikers and people who prefer dense and unrelenting terrain, and if that describes you, you now have a reason to smile. It makes it less strenuous pedaling on steep slopes, thanks to the bike’s 500W motor to deliver a powerful torque on pedals as you step on them. Moreover, the bike has a torque sensor to gauge the force of your press on pedals and deliver an equaling boost to save you strength. Besides, its high-calculation speed bionic algorithm keeps you on the right balance of and power drive.

Are you worried about cycling without reliable brakes? Fret not, because this E-Bike has a hydraulic disk braking system with motor inhibitors and dual-piston calipers, making it instantly responsive and safe to engage at high speeds. An added advantage with this bike is that its components, including the battery and motors, have an electronic anti-theft lock. You also get a 50-mile cycling distance before the next charge, possibly a chance its 48V 13AH battery provides.

2. Ancheer City Electric bicycle

Key features

  • Bike type: City commuting bike
  • Brand: Ancheer
  • Wheel size: 26 inches
  • Suspension type: Front suspension
  • No. of speeds: Six
  • Weight: 26.8 KG
  • Age range: Adult

This versatile model is a perfect fit for a wide range of use since it has three different working models, including the E-Bike for long travels, the assisted bicycle, and the normal bicycle modes. It also has an exceptional 250W motor to deliver the torque to cycle over long distances and through steep slopes.

Besides, it’s an overly luxurious riding companion since it provides maximum stability with its 26-inch wheels and 1.95-inch e-cruiser tires. The bike’s front and rear mechanical disk brakes are incredibly responsive as they engage the instant you deliver pressure. Moreover, climbing hills and steep slopes are feasible, thanks to the bike’s six-speed gear system for better terrain adaptability.

Want a more comfortable ride? This bike has it all since it comes with a pedal-assist and has a low step-through frame to make dismounting and mounting easier. Its handlebar is also somewhat wide and swept-back to vary the riding posture you’re most comfortable with. Its 12.5 also gives you a 35-miles ride before the next charge, which is pretty convenient for exercising and a free-forming ride for leisure.

3. SAMEBIKE Electric Mountain Bike

Key features

  • Bike type: Electric bike
  • Brand: Same bike
  • Wheel size: 26 inches
  • Suspension type: Front
  • No. of speeds: Seven
  • Weight: 20.9 KG
  • Age range: Adult

This E-Bike perches above every other type due to its incredible design and the detailing that takes care of a biker’s every need. It’s an exceedingly tech-optimized bike with more intricate digital options than other types and is suitable for exercising, hiking, and free-forming leisure riding. Its 26-inch can deliver up to 800W power to climb slopes and braze rugged terrains pretty effortlessly, even with a load weighing up to 265 pounds.

It’s also a comfortable and safe riding companion since you have less to worry about its brakes being unresponsive. The bike’s front suspension fork alleviates bumpy rides, so you don’t finish your ride with a backache. Its mechanical disc brakes have 180-millimeter aluminum alloy disks for instant braking, and the bike has LED lights, rear reflectors, and an electronic horn to keep you safe on the roads. Its proficient pedal-assist system also needs some appreciation since it gives you effortless riding after a tiring workout session or when your legs are cramping with too much foot force.

Are you worried about missing your calls with a low battery phone? Worry not, because this bike has a USB charging port and works the mechanics to display your riding status on its LCD screen. The seven-speed gear system also allows you to vary speeds according to terrain, and climbing steep slopes and hammering tricky mountain tracks is a walk in the park for this bike. The bike’s 48V 12.5Ah battery supports all this electric functionality – which only requires 4-6 hours to charge fully.
